The price you pay to get the coffee to your warehouse is the listed price. So as you browse, all of the costs in exporting, importing, etc are built into the price you see. You can read more about our pricing here.
Producers selling on the Algrano Marketplace have gone through our comprehensive Verified Sellers Program. We calibrate with producers on quality, publish their coffee scores from our QC lab, and work with them throughout the season, so you can have a high degree of confidence.
If you choose quality insurance and the coffee doesn't arrive as expected, we'll cover it and help you find a replacement.
We handle everything needed for Direct Trade to happen. Click here to learn more.
Coffees are listed by producers on Algrano as soon as samples are available at Algrano's QC lab. This is during or at the end of the harvest period. The coffees need to rest before they are exported. Exact shipping times will vary a little, but the coffee is typically available for roasters around 3 to 4 months after the order.
